    Area code 870 was created in April 1997 to serve the most rural parts of the state (originally specifically not Little Rock metro, Fort Smith or Northwest Arkansas).     Area codes 870 and 327 are telephone area codes in the North American Numbering Plan (NANP) for southern, eastern, and most of northern Arkansas. 870 was created on April 14, 1997, in a split from area code 501, Arkansas's original area code of 1947, and 327 was added as part of an overlay complex in 2024.

    Curtis is an unincorporated community in Clark County, Arkansas, United States. Curtis is located near U.S. Route 67, 9 miles (14 km) south-southwest of Arkadelphia. Curtis has a post office with ZIP code 71728. [2]

    Delaware is an unincorporated community in Logan County, Arkansas, United States. Delaware is located on Lake Dardanelle at the junction of Arkansas highways 22 and 393, 9 miles (14 km) northwest of Dardanelle. [2] Delaware has a post office with ZIP code 72835. [3]
